13 Facts About Catherine Hickland

facts about catherine hickland.html1.

Catherine Hickland was born on February 11,1956 and is an American film, stage, and television actress, as well as a singer, author and cosmetics-company CEO and hypnotist.

2.

Catherine Hickland began her career in television in 1978, appearing in guest roles on several series before being cast in a recurring role on Texas from 1980 to 1981.

3.

Catherine Hickland had supporting roles in the comedy film The Last Married Couple in America, and the horror films Ghost Town and Witchery.

4.

In 1995, Hickland appeared as Fantine in a Broadway production of Les Miserables.

5.

Catherine Hickland is the CEO of Cat Cosmetics, her own cosmetics line that she started in 2001.

6.

Catherine Hickland was born and raised in Fort Lauderdale, Florida, to Arthur and Mary Catherine Hickland; her father was a dentist, and her mother a dental ceramist.

7.

Catherine Hickland enrolled at Florida Atlantic University, but dropped out after two years to take a job as a flight attendant for National Airlines.

8.

Catherine Hickland appears on the debut David Hasselhoff record Night Rocker, singing on "Our First Night Together" and "Let It Be Me".

9.

Catherine Hickland played Tess Wilder on Loving and The City.

10.

From 1998 to 2009, Catherine Hickland portrayed Lindsay Rappaport on One Life to Live, reprising her role towards the end of the show's run in 2012.

12.

Catherine Hickland has written a column on cosmetics and skin care for Soap Opera Digest.

13.

On June 27,1992, Hickland married All My Children star Michael E Knight, with whom she lived in Manhattan until their divorce in 2006.
